Five COVID-19 patients in their 30s and 40s had large-vessel ischemic strokes from Mar 23 to Apr 7 in a New York City health system, more than five times what the system had been seeing every 2 weeks in the past year, according to a research letter published yesterday in the New England Journal of Medicine.

Pregnant women hospitalized with COVID-19 had similar clinical illness and outcomes as nonpregnant women of reproductive age and did not pass the virus to their newborns, according to a retrospective study published yesterday in the International Journal of Infectious Diseases.
